Lahore: In Pattoki’s Chowk Jhullar area, unidentified individuals killed a pet monkey in a brutal attack using sticks and bricks.
The monkey’s owner, Abdul Aziz, shared a video on social media, stating that the animal had been with him for four years and was like a member of his family.
He said the incident occurred while the monkey was in the cattle shed, where the attackers crushed its head with stones and sticks.
The family is deeply saddened by the loss.
Despite the seriousness of the act, police registered a case only after four days and have now launched a search to identify and apprehend those responsible for the killing.
